TICKET-2087: Connection failures when the Crumwell storefront evaluates the 2 p.m. order cutoff. The cutoff check queries the bakery schedule table directly, and the pool exhausts under lunch traffic, so late orders slip through. Short-term fix: raise the pool size and add a retry. To reproduce locally, point your client at the following.

database URL for kahif-fahaf: redis://eliax_svc:yN@db-bcc9.ordinhq.internal:5432/aldok

## Tuning

This section covers knobs relevant to the Corvidbuild hermetic migration of the Saltmere toolchain. All fetches go through the pinned mirror; network access inside actions is denied, so cache sizing and fetch retry behavior dominate build latency. For audit purposes, every constant here is checked into the lockfile and changes require review. The defaults we ship with the migration branch are listed below.

limits module of taweg-kaguf:
QUOTAS = {
    "holael": 2,
    "wenath": 1,
    "ralath": 2,
    "ulaath": 2,
}

## Runbook: Pick-list optimizer stalls (Cartwheel WMS)

If the Cartwheel pick-list optimizer stops emitting batches, first check the solver queue depth, then restart the worker pool. Do not clear the route cache unless the stall exceeds ten minutes, as rebuilding it is expensive. Before restarting, verify the deployed configuration matches the values below.

config for fafog-bahof:
ULAWYN_HOST=ulawyn.tolvaqsys.internal
ULAWYN_PORT=5000

Subject: Crossword feed cutover — what on-call needs

Hi team,

Ahead of Thursday's cutover, the Gridlark puzzle generator will serve partner feeds from the new endpoint. Rate limits and grid-format versions are unchanged; only the auth header differs. If overnight generation stalls, restart the feed worker before escalating. For verification calls against the new endpoint, use the credential below.

login token, kawef-fadug: eyJhbGciOiJIUzI1NiIsInR5cCI6IkpXVCJ9.eyJzdWIiOiIvgannpIn0.Zx3AfanE